About Hidemi Tsuchida
Hidemi Tsuchida is a scholar working on Instrumentation,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ics and Electrical and Electronic Engineering, having authored 95 papers that have together received 1.6k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Advanced Fiber Laser Technologies (44 papers), Photonic and Optical Devices (43 papers) and Semiconductor Lasers and Optical Devices (36 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Instrumentation (189 citations), Atomic and Molecular Physics, and Optics (1.2k citations) and Acoustics and Ultrasonics (21 citations). Hidemi Tsuchida has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, Norway and Australia. Frequent co-authors include Akio Yoshizawa, Toshiharu Tako, Motoichi Ohtsu, R. Kaji, Kumiko Kikuchi, Masatoshi Suzuki, Daiji Fukuda, Shuichiro Inoue, Go Fujii and Takayuki Numata. Their work appears in journals such as Applied Physics Letters, Physical Review A and Optics Letters.
